Transaction 7e0528f381ad93c0f3a7eef5ec2c318d37f1802f5ef09be014029621aa5b062d

1 Input
2 Outputs
  • 7e0528f381ad93c0f3a7eef5ec2c318d37f1802f5ef09be014029621aa5b062d:0
  • value  20937204
    address  3F9ZeXMFykFbYFUBwcmBKC4UiRhvHeerkz
  • 7e0528f381ad93c0f3a7eef5ec2c318d37f1802f5ef09be014029621aa5b062d:1
  • value  456233
    address  3HeK7BXcvjCJVqArzDo1QJEtbcVcTRqgrh